“018-introduction-to-mybatis-ibatis”涉及的是MyBatis和iBatis这两个数据库持久层框架的介绍。MyBatis是一个优秀的Java库,它简化了SQL的编写和结果映射,而iBatis是MyBatis的前身。两者的主要目标都是提高开发效率,减少对JDBC的直接操作。MyBatis将SQL语句与Java代码分离,通过XML配置文件或注解来定义SQL语句,使代码更加清晰、易于维护,并支持动态SQL。相比之下,iBatis功能较少,但提供了简化的API和灵活的集成能力。通过这两个框架,开发者可以更好地简化数据访问层的开发,提升数据库操作的效率和代码质量。